Managed Pressure Drilling (MPD)

Typical HPHT Scenario

Narrow margin between pore pressure and fracture pressure

Pressure cycling on well can lead to losses on drilling ECD and gains when static with ECD removed –WELLBORE BREATHING.

SIGNIFICANT Loss of time and potential loss of pressure operating window.

Potential Solution:

Management of mud weight, ECD, Swab and Surge Pressures – MPD

Initial HPHT Operating Window

MW may need to be raised!

Set Point ?

MPD system constant pressure.

Avoid pressure cycling.

50 psi < ECD whilst drilling.

When Apply MPD on Culzean?

Actual Maximum Pore Pressure Unknown?

Risk of Static underbalance and not know it!

Complicated recognition of well flowing or not when need to bleed off to static MW in order to flow check well for trip out.

Perform initial drilling to top Pentland c. 500ft with conventional HPHT drilling

Get to know the well!

Apply MPD once maximum wellbore pore pressure is known (MDT’s) and operating window is defined.

Optimise drilling efficiency over remainder of section, within confines of narrow operating window.

Minimise risk of wellbore breathing, and minimise pressure cycling on the well?
